Output e028135e28d55bb241887621c326d84a656d352b86649f1bf469107126130141:30

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c93bf0d3406b7923507178921984f9d01e5ce84 OP_EQUAL
address
38fvGiSwhLWPhAvZxYX6FeRz1myN99FTY8
transaction
e028135e28d55bb241887621c326d84a656d352b86649f1bf469107126130141